Title

Comprehensive Study and Implementation of LSB and DWT-based Image Steganography

Abstract

Data is concealed using a security technique called steganography in a variety of digital media, including music, video, and photographs. Steganography, also referred to as invisible communication, is the use of a variety of methods to conceal the transmission of a message while maintaining its confidentiality. There are many different steganography techniques, and they vary based on the message to be concealed, the type of file being used as the carrier, the compression algorithm, etc. This work aims to conduct a detailed investigation of two efficient steganographic methods, one from the spatial domain and the other from the transform domain. The outcomes of implementing the Least Significant Bit (LSB) approach and the DWT-based information hiding method for various images are compared. Methods are thoroughly examined and tested from all angles. The number of bits required to disguise the data in the LSB technique ranges from 4 to 7. For varied embedding strengths ranging from 0.01 to 0.5, DWT-based methodology is used. To test the efficacy of these techniques, various images including scenery, animals, and text are taken into consideration. Comparative metrics include Mean Square Error (MSE) and Peak Signal-to-Noise Ratio (PSNR). Results indicate that DWT is superior to LSB. The in-depth examination of these steganography methods may give scholars in this area not just understanding and recommendations, but also suggestions for future work.
